Rails アプリケーション用に IRB をセットアップしました。
次の宝石を使用しました
gem 'sprockets-rails', '<= 3.0.0'
gem 'opal'
gem 'opal-rails', '0.8.0'
gem 'opal-jquery'
gem 'opal-browser'
gem 'opal-irb', github: 'fkchang/opal-irb', require: 'opal-irb-rails'
以下のように初期化メソッドでクラスを作成すると
class Test
def initialize(a)
puts a
end
end
今、私はそれを次のように呼びますTest.new
間違った数の引数に対してエラーをスローする必要がありますが、スローしていません。
これがスクリーンショットです。
これは、設定したherokuアプリへのリンクです。Heroku デモアプリ